// This sample demonstrates how to implement reliable streaming for durable agents using Redis Streams.
|
||||
// It exposes two HTTP endpoints:
|
||||
// 1. Create - Starts an agent run and streams responses back via Server-Sent Events (SSE)
|
||||
// 2. Stream - Resumes a stream from a specific cursor position, enabling reliable message delivery
|
||||
//
|
||||
// This pattern is inspired by OpenAI's background mode for the Responses API, which allows clients
|
||||
// to disconnect and reconnect to ongoing agent responses without losing messages.
